Induction Program for Employability.life Training Program

The Department of Computer Science and Engineering is pleased to announce a Fully Sponsored International Training Program in collaboration with Employability.life and Federation University, Australia.

Students were oriented on Cybersecurity, AI, and Machine Learning modules, assessments, and career pathways. Interactive activities like Paper Airplane Making and Longest Paper Chain Challenge promoted creativity, teamwork, and problem-solving. The program motivated students, created awareness of international opportunities, and laid the foundation for industry-ready learning.

Smart India Internal Hackathon 2025

The Internal Hackathon at DPGITM for SIH 2025 showcased students’ innovative problem-solving skills, with idea presentations, expert feedback, and mentorship. Teams developed creative solutions across themes like Smart Automation, Meditech, Green Energy, Blockchain, and Smart Vehicles. The top teams have been shortlisted to represent DPGITM at the national level, contributing to India’s vision of fostering innovation and practical technology solutions.
